In the new year, folks who are thinking of building a new home in some of the rural area of Sterns County will get information on some of the nuamces of country life. County officials say a lot of new homes are popping up in what used to be corn fields, so they are working on a brochure which will explain what to expect. Rob Sip is the Sterns County Feedlot Division Supervisor. He says the brochure is pannerned after on developed in Ottawa County, Michigan.
